Recoverable Helium (bcf)2 | P90 (1U) | P50 (2U) | P10 (3U) |
Gross to Valence (28,046 gross acres) | 7.6 | 10.9 | 12.9 |
Net to Valence (18,959 net acres) | 5.2 | 7.4 | 8.5 |
Net to GGE (earning 85% of Valence) | 4.4 | 6.3 | 7.2 |
Red Project Total | 7.9 | 20.8 | 57.6 |
The estimated quantities of helium that may potentially be recovered by the application of a future development project relate to undiscovered accumulations. These estimates have both an associated risk of discovery and a risk of development. Further exploration appraisal is required to determine the existence of a significant quantity of potentially moveable helium.

Helium: Critical Path Irreplaceable Technological Enabler
Major growth predicted in most usage areas, particularly: Space, Medical, Semiconductor and Fibre Optics
Inert
Doesn't react with other elements and non-flammable unlike hydrogen
Non-toxic
Can be used in many applications without posing health or wellness risks
Lighter than air
Ability to lift or float. Atmospheric molecules escape to space
Boiling point -269°C
Liquid at ultra cool temperatures enables superconductivity
High Thermal Conductivity
Removes heat in space applications and electronics manufacturing
